I had all four impacted wisdom teeth removed. I was put to sleep and obviously, you are awake listening to shitty radio one second and all is black the next. They let you lie down to shake off the drugs for a bit and then you go home with a mouth full of cotton. I took it out soon after as it keeps the gums moist =bad. They gave me T3's I took one...stupidly. I had an empty stomach and it was brutal. I stuffed mashed potatoes down my throat and ate soft things for a few days. The dissolving stitches fell out in a few days..I barely bruised/puffed up. I did not need any t3's...there was not much pain.

I then got dry socket (exposed nerve in your gum hole) and had to go back three times. They stuffed it with this black goo that made my mouth taste like metal. Then with cloves which numbs your mouth like nothing else. I then had to put clove oil (aka liquid fire) in there and rinse food out of the hole.

In the end, it was not that bad. I didnt feel "off" for long. After day one, you feel less terrified to use your jaw and it gets better quickly.
